Internal Memo — Finance Team, Varrow Systems

Please note the hiring freeze in the Diagnostics Division is effective this pay cycle. Adjust forecasts to exclude the six open requisitions, retain accrued recruitment budget unspent, and report variances monthly. Contractor extensions require divisional CFO approval. The strategic basis is set out in the confidential note below.

management briefing: Headcount on the Belix team goes from 60 to 93 by the end of November. Gross margin on Belix came in at 23 percent against a plan of 47 percent.

## Deployment

Textgate's encoding sniffer runs as a sidecar next to the upload service. Deploy both together; the sniffer inspects the first 64 KB of each uploaded text file and tags it before storage. Mismatched tags block ingestion, so keep the confidence threshold sane. The sidecar reads its runtime settings from the values below.

deployment values, yafop-fahap:
[lamwyn]
team = silath
access_code = ac_166fb2
host = lamwyn.orvexgrid.example
port = 9300
owner = pelael.praius
peer = istiel.zarqeldyn.corp

Subject: Currency rounding fix — Tollgate 2.9 release

Plugin authors: Tollgate 2.9 corrects a rounding error in the conversion layer where half-cent amounts were truncated instead of banker's-rounded, causing drift of up to 0.4% on high-volume merchants. If your plugin caches converted totals from the Ledgermill API, please invalidate those caches after upgrading, as stored values may differ by a cent. The fixed build is identified directly below.

session token of kahog-bahif = htk9_f63daec35

## Tuning cold starts

Our serverless handlers on the Fennelgate platform pay a cold-start penalty whenever a new worker is provisioned. We mitigate this with pre-warmed pool sizes, lazy imports, and a keep-alive ping scheduled during business hours. Before changing anything, check the cold-start dashboard: most spikes come from deploys, not traffic. If you do need to adjust behavior, don't edit the scheduler directly — everything routes through one config module. The relevant knobs are the constants below.

constants for yaduf-fahag:
BUDGETS = {
    "kelix": 528,
    "briwyn": 734,
}